Uninstalling SparkLayer

SparkLayer works just like any other app in BigCommerce and you can uninstall it very easily.

Document image


Please follow the below steps:

1

From your BigCommerce admin, click Apps, and then click My Apps.

2

Click Uninstall

Once you've removed the sales channel, this will then cancel the SparkLayer recurring billing charges with immediate effect.

More information You can learn more about removing apps in this BigCommerce guide.

Please note

  • If you've also added the SparkLayer Frontend Interfaces to your BigCommerce store, these will need to be removed manually.
  • When you follow the uninstall process, this will disable customers, product and order updates to SparkLayer but will not delete the data until you contact us to remove your account.
  • Please note, depending on when your billing cycle to SparkLayer began, you may see charges you're not expecting. Please contact us if you would like us to investigate.


Pausing your account

If you'd prefer to pause your SparkLayer account and resume your subscription in the near future, we recommend the following steps:

  • Follow the uninstall process above to remove the B2B Ordering sales channel.
  • Retain any codes changes in your BigCommerce storefront theme (you can always 'Duplicate' the theme to create a backup).
  • Notify our team and once you're ready to resume your subscription, we can assist where necessary.

Please note Any configurations you've set up in the SparkLayer Dashboard will be retained such as price lists and customer group set up.



Transferring to another BigCommerce store

When you first sign up to SparkLayer, you'll be asked to associate your account with your BigCommerce store. Once that's done, SparkLayer will be locked to that URL and will begin synchronising products, customers, and enable you to install the Frontend code snippets to test it out.

You may be wanting to trial SparkLayer on a test or development BigCommerce store just to see how it works before you fully commit to using it. The good news is, it's possible to transfer accounts by following the below steps!

  • First, sign into your BigCommerce store and uninstall SparkLayer via the steps above. This will disconnect SparkLayer from the BigCommerce store
  • Next, sign into SparkLayer with the original account you created and go to Configuration and click Integrations
  • Select BigCommerce and re-enter the new BigCommerce URL you wish to connect
  • You'll then be taken to the BigCommerce admin and asked to reinstall SparkLayer and select a plan.
  • Once that's completed, you'll then be returned to the SparkLayer Dashboard. SparkLayer will then begin synchronising your products and customers and you can then re-install the Frontend Interfaces on the new store
